Note: The combined effect of sections 7 and 8 is that this Act applies in relation to a person who has an associate who has a carer, assistant, assistance animal or disability aid in the same way as it applies in relation to a person with a disability. 9 Carer, assistant, assistance animal and disability aid definitions Meanings of carer or assistant, assistance animal and disability aid (1) For the purposes of this Act, a carer or assistant, in relation to a person with a disability, is one of the following who provides assistance or services to the person because of the disability: (a) a carer; (b) an assistant; (c) an interpreter; (d) a reader. (2) For the purposes of this Act, an assistance animal is a dog or other animal: (a) accredited under a law of a State or Territory that provides for the accreditation of animals trained to assist a persons with a disability to alleviate the effect of the disability; or (b) accredited by an animal training organisation prescribed by the regulations for the purposes of this paragraph; or (c) trained: (i) to assist a person with a disability to alleviate the effect of the disability; and (ii) to meet standards of hygiene and behaviour that are appropriate for an animal in a public place.
